Abstract

The remagnetization time τ has been measured as a function of external field H for a series of manganese ferrites, Mn1+xFe2−xO4. The physical properties of these compounds which enter into the domain wall model of Menyuk and Goodenough and the rotational model of Gyorgy have also been measured. It is found that α, the loss constant, is critical to the correlation of data with theory, and that neither theory can be unequivocally proved until more insight into the remagnetization process loss mechanism is acquired.
